`
yingxiongwudi
  • 浏览: 57914 次
  • 性别: Icon_minigender_1
  • 来自: 郑州
社区版块
存档分类
最新评论
文章列表
2005-4-7 星期四(Thursday) 晴  数据库表的四种基本类型: 堆组织表、索引组织表、索引聚簇表、散列聚簇表。 设置各种类型的表都是为了加快数据存取的速度。 堆组织表: 堆是一块大的空间,可供随机的 ...

分区表

在现代的大型分布式信息系统中,数据量的规模已经达到了海量的规模。数据量的增大是数据库管理系统出现了新的问题:数据的可用性降低、DML操作效率降低、数据的管理和维护麻烦。在Oracle数据库管理系统中提出了一个分区的概念。 当一个数据表达到一定大的时候,即使是用索引来进行查询操作,也会相当的慢。为了提高大数据量表的DML操作的性能,可以将一个大表划分成几个部分,这就是分区的概念。可以对任意的表进行分区,但是如果表属于聚簇的一部分,这样的表不能进行分区。分区以后的表当然可以提高查询的速度,如果你查询的数据只是涉及到一个分区,那么DBMS不会尝试去查询别的分区。每一个分区都存储在不同的段,并且都有 ...
数据库操作语言大概可以分为三类:SQL、SQL专用语言、高级语言(Java、C)。  SQL就不多说了,目前SQL的版本已经到了SQL3(SQL99)。主流的数据库厂商都支持SQL99核心标准。SQL99增加了一些新的高级特性:对象的支持、OLAP的支持、增强了完整性管理和动态数据库特征、放宽了对可更新视图的限制、多媒体的支持等等。  SQL专用语言通常是指数据库厂商自行研发的基于过程的SQL语言,所以没有统一的标准。这些SQL专用语言广泛应用于存储过程、触发器、函数、脚本等的编写。主要的SQL专用语言有:PL/SQL(Oracle)、Transact-SQL(SQL Server)、P ...
概念数据模型:按照用户的观点来对数据和信息建模,E-R模型是概念数据模型的典型。 逻辑数据模型:从计算机实现的观点来对数据建模。 物理数据模型:从计算机的物理存储角度对数据建模。 逻辑数据模型的 ...
摘要:本文针对使用JDBC调用Oracle存储过程时,当返回结果为字符串数组时会出现与所期望字符串不一致的现象展开讨论并给出了解决方法。 关键字:JDBC,J2EE,PL/SQL,存储过程,CallableStatement 1.引言 JDBC是J2EE的一项重要技术,它实现了与数据库交互的细节处理,提供了访问不同数据库的统一接口,从而降低应用程序操纵数据库的复杂程度。比如在访问Oracle数据库时,你只需加载Oracle的driver包,按标准的接口编程即可访问Oracle数据库。存储过程是一段在服务器上执行的程序,它在服务器端对数据进行处理,只把所需的经过筛选后的数据集返回客户端。这样,一方 ...
当使用struts2+hibernate3+spring2架构的时候,我们需要使用struts2的jsosplugin,这个时候就可能出现问题。错误的提示如下: 严重: Servlet.service() for servlet default threw exception java.lang.IllegalAccessException: Class com.googlecode.jsonplugin.JSONWriter can not access a member of class org.apache.commons.dbcp.PoolingDataSource$PoolGuardC ...
正则表达式 //校验是否全由数字组成 function isDigit(s) { var patrn=/^[0-9]{1,20}$/; if (!patrn.exec(s)) return false return true } //校验登录名:只能输入5-20个以字母开头、可带数字、“_”、“.”的字串 function isRegisterUserName(s) { var patrn=/^[a-zA-Z]{1}([a-zA-Z0-9]|[._]){4,19}$/; if (!patrn.exec(s)) return false retur ...
JavaScript面向对象编程[一] 构造函数 暂时放弃js框架吧 开始写javascript的时候都是自己写,后来发现了prototype.js框架,发现很好用,就一直用的,他的对象创建方法被修改了,但很好用,再后来又转用jquery框架,受此框架影响,也不用自己创建类了,渐渐的竟然忘记了如何自己定义类了,猛的给一个一般方法,竟然看着别扭,混淆了很多东西,忘记了很多东西。今天回头整理下。 一下方法参考prototype.js 程序代码        //类的定义         //方法一:类的一般定义方法     function player1(_name)     {     ...
浏览器输入地址http://******:5500/em打不开网页版的oem,但是isqlplus可以打开,登陆到服务器上emctl status dbconsole, 显示***is not running. 后emctl status dbconsole, 半天没有反应,不得已ctrl+c停止之。后又尝试多种办法,始终无效。最后只能选择recreate em 资料库(遇到一次,插上网线即恢复正常,不知何故?): 重建em资料库: oracle@localhost ~]$ emctl status dbconsole TZ set to PRC OC4J Configuration issu ...
数据库名(DB_NAME)、实例名(Instance_name)、以及操作系统环境变量(ORACLE_SID) 在ORACLE7、8数据库中只有数据库名(db_name)和数据库实例名(instance_name)。在ORACLE8i、9i中出现了新 的参数,即数据库域名(db_domain)、服务名(service_name)、以及操作系统环境变量(ORACLE_SID)。这些都存在于同一个 数据库中的标识,用于区分不同数据库的参数。 一、什么是数据库名(db_name)? 数据库名是用于区分数据的内部标识,是以二进制方式存储于数据库控制文件中的参数,在数据安装或创建之后将不得修改。数 ...
<%@ page contentType="text/html;charset=GBK" import="java.sql.*"%> <html> <title>测试oracle链接</title> <body> <%out.println("<center>测试数据库链接</center>"); %> <center> <% String driver = "oracle.jdbc.driver.Oracle ...
Global site tag (gtag.js) - Google Analytics